本文详细阐述了宝塔面板安装Memcached的过程,确保已安装宝塔面板并完成基本配置,登录宝塔面板,进入软件商店,搜索并安装Memcached服务,按照提示设置相关参数,确保其正常运行,通过测试验证,Memcached服务已成功安装并可用于缓存数据,本文为如何在宝塔面板上安装和配置Memcached提供了详细的步骤和注意事项,操作简单易懂,适合广大服务器爱好者。
在现代的网站运维中,使用高效的缓存系统对于提升网站性能至关重要,Memcached作为一种高性能的分布式内存缓存系统,被广泛应用于各种应用程序和网站中,本文将详细介绍如何在宝塔面板上安装和配置Memcached,以便更好地利用这一工具提升网站性能。
准备工作
在开始安装之前,确保已经安装了宝塔面板,并且拥有服务器的管理员权限,还需要确保服务器具备足够的内存资源来运行Memcached。
安装Memcached
-
通过宝塔面板安装
- 登录宝塔面板。
- 在左侧菜单中选择“软件商店”。
- 在软件商店中搜索“Memcached”,找到适合服务器系统的版本并点击安装。
- 安装完成后,记得在宝塔面板的软件列表中添加Memcached服务,并设置启动项为自动。
-
手动安装Memcached
更新系统包:
sudo apt-get update
- 安装必要的依赖库和工具:
sudo apt-get install -y libmemcached-dev zlib1g-dev
- 从Memcached官方网站下载源码包,并进行编译安装:
wget http://www.memcached.org/downloads/memcached-1.6.14.tar.gz tar xvzf memcached-1.6.14.tar.gz cd memcached-1.6.14 ./configure make sudo make install
- 编辑
/etc/sysconfig/memcached文件,配置Memcached的服务参数:
sudo nano /etc/sysconfig/memcached
+ 添加或修改以下行:
- m大小 64 ; 设置缓存大小(以MB为单位)
- `-l 127.0.0.1` ; 设置监听地址,可以根据需要进行调整
- 启动Memcached服务:
sudo service memcached start
配置Memcached
-
通过宝塔面板配置
- 在宝塔面板中找到Memcached服务。
- 可以设置 Memcached 的监听地址(默认是 localhost)和端口(默认是 11211)。
- 根据需要调整其他配置选项,如:缓存过期时间、日志等级等。
-
手动配置Memcached
- 编辑
/etc/memcached.conf文件,配置Memcached的参数:
- 编辑
sudo nano /etc/memcached.conf
+ 根据需要添加或修改以下行:
-t 60 ; 设置缓存时间(以秒为单位)
-l 127.0.0.1 ; 设置监听地址
-p 11211 ; 设置监听端口
- 启动Memcached服务:
sudo memcached -d -m 64 -l 127.0.0.1 -p 11211
验证Memcached安装
通过浏览器或其他客户端访问 Memcached 的管理界面(通常是 http://your_server_ip:11211),输入配置好的用户名和密码,查看是否能够成功登录并获取缓存信息。
可以使用命令行工具如 telnet 或 nc 来测试 Memcached 是否正常工作:
telnet localhost 11211
若能够成功连接并收到响应,则说明 Memcached 已经正确安装并运行。
通过本文的介绍,相信大家已经学会了如何在宝塔面板上安装和配置Memcached,有了高效的缓存系统,你的网站性能将得到显著提升,用户体验也会更加流畅,记得定期检查和维护Memcached服务,确保其稳定运行。


还没有评论,来说两句吧...